Online Class Availability at South University-Savannah
Distance learning is available at South University-Savannah. Of 716 students, 238 (33%) studied exclusively online and 14 (2%) took at least some classes online.

Earnings for Health Professions Graduates from South University-Savannah
Those who finish South University-Savannah’s Health Professions program report the following median earnings (per the U.S. Department of Education’s College Scorecard):
| Years After Graduation | Median Earnings |
|---|---|
| 1 year | $95,393 |
| 2 years | $102,741 |
| 3 years | $108,342 |
| 4 years | $113,443 |
| 5 years | $85,968 |
Is this above or below average for the school? At the four-year mark, Health Professions graduates from South University-Savannah report median earnings of $113,443, compared with $106,093 for all South University-Savannah graduates — about 7% higher than the school-wide median.
Median Debt at Graduation
Median student loan debt for Health Professions graduates from South University-Savannah stands at $43,416.
